Table 19.12 - Auxiliary I/O, Logical Device 8 [Logical Device Number = 0x08]
NAME
SMI Enable Register
1
Default = 0x00
on Vcc POR
SMI Enable Register
2
Default = 0x00
on Vcc POR
REG INDEX
0xB4 R/W
0xB5 R/W
DEFINITION
This register is used to enable the different interrupt sources
onto the group nSMI output.
1=Enable
0=Disable
Bit[0] Reserved
Bit[1] EN_PINT
Bit[2] EN_U2INT
Bit[3] EN_U1INT
Bit[4] EN_FINT
Bit[5] Reserved
Bit[6] Reserved
Bit[7] EN_WDT
This register is used to enable the different interrupt sources
onto the group nSMI output, and the group nSMI output
onto the nSMI GPI/O pin.
Unless otherwise noted,
1=Enable
0=Disable
STATE
C
C
Bit[0] EN_MINT
Bit[1] EN_KINT
Bit[2] EN_IRINT
Bit[3] Reserved
Bit[4] EN_P12: Enable 8042 P1.2 to route internally to
nSMI. 0=Do not route to nSMI, 1=Enable routing to nSMI.
Bit[5] Reserved
Bit[6] EN_SMI_S: Enables nSMI Interrupt onto Serial IRQ.
Bit[7] EN_SMI_P: Enables nSMI Interrupt onto Parallel
Interrupt Pin IRQ10. 0=SMI pin floats, 1=Output onto nSMI
GPI/O pin.
